The City and Guilds 2382-10 course provides knowledge and guidance for practicing electrical Engineers and their managers to enable them to fully understand the current legislative requirements and those of BS:7671 (2008). Outcome achieved from this course will be the award of a FULL 17th Edition Certificate.

About this course
A level 3 technical certificate in Electrical Installation. Any applicants who hold a City and Guild 2381 16th edition certificate that was achieved prior to 2001 are required to undertake this course as they are ineligible for the short course.
